Supreme Court of India 2017-10-09 disposed

Sudhakar Baburao Nangnure etc vs Noreshwar Raghunathrao Shende & Ors. etc

Bench: 2 — Kurian

In Brief

Three writ petitions challenging a promotion order and seniority list for a Director position at the Maharashtra Town Planning authority had been pending before the High Court with an interim status quo order since September 2016. The Supreme Court, after the High Court missed a prior two-month deadline for disposal, directed the High Court to finally hear and decide all three petitions within 10 days, with agreement from both parties to appear on 31 October 2017 as the first item of business. The Court reserved the right to supervise compliance by allowing parties to mention if the direction was not fulfilled.
